DRC Systems India Ltd Reports Mixed FY26 Results
DRC Systems India Ltd has released its financial results for the fiscal year ending March 31, 2026, revealing a significant split in performance between its consolidated and standalone operations.
The company's consolidated results showed strong growth, with total revenue for FY26 climbing 48.38% year-over-year to ₹97.52 crore. Net profit for the full year increased by 28.17% to ₹19.32 crore. In the fourth quarter, consolidated revenue surged 65.75% from the previous year to ₹28.25 crore, with a consolidated net profit of ₹5.82 crore for the period.
However, the standalone entity faced profitability challenges. While standalone revenue grew 19.23% to ₹50.83 crore, net profit declined by 19.14% to ₹3.44 crore for FY26. This decrease in standalone profit was partly due to rising operational costs and one-time regulatory charges, including ₹78.9 lakh related to new labor codes.
DRC Systems' consolidated growth has been supported by strategic moves, notably its 49% stake acquisition in Skizzle Technolabs. This acquisition aims to tap into the growing HRMS and SaaS markets, diversifying the company's revenue streams beyond traditional IT services and digital transformation offerings. The company's statutory auditors provided an unmodified opinion on the reported financial figures.
Moving forward, DRC Systems will focus on integrating Skizzle Technolabs and enhancing operational efficiency within its core standalone business. Investors will be looking for improvements in standalone profitability and how the company leverages its HRMS focus for future growth.
